Dell Holt ORDINANCE NO. 2019- STATE OF ARKANSAS, AN APPROPRIATION ORDINANCE TO BE ENTITLED: AN APPROPRIATION ORDINANCE TO AMEND THE ORIGINAL APPROPRIATION ORDINANCE #2018-59, THE ANNUAL OPERATING BUDGET FOR 2019, TO INCREASE THE PROJECTED REVENUE AND APPROPRIATE $45,000.00 INTO COUNTY GENERAL #1000-804-3119 FOR SOLID WASTE. WHEREAS: The Solid Waste Fund #3009-700 is running short of funds and will need to be supplemented by County General; and WHEREAS: The money will need to be appropriated into County General so that it may be transferred into the Solid Waste fund as needed. 1. The original appropriation ordinance #2018-59 be amended, and 2. $45,000.00 be appropriated into County General #1000-804-3119 to be transferred into the Solid Waste fund as needed. ORDINANCE NO 2019- STATE OF ARKANSAS, AN ORDINANCE TO BE ENTITLED: AN ORDINANCE TO APPROVE THE VAN BUREN COUNTY RECYCLING CENTER TO TRANSPORT GOODS FOR FOODS FOR LIFE, A NON-PROFIT ENTITY, ON THE SECOND WEDNESDAY OF EVERY MONTH. WHEREAS: For the past eight years, the Van Buren County Recycling Center has provided a service for Van Buren County Foods for Life, a non-profit entity, and that entity has requested the service to continue; and WHEREAS: The cost for payroll, truck maintenance, and fuel is estimated to cost Van Buren County $1,200.00 per year; and WHEREAS: The service could be considered an in-kind donation to a non-profit entity. The Van Buren County Quorum Court hereby declares that the service of transporting goods for Foods for Life is hereby approved with the Van Buren County Recycling Center absorbing the costs associated with the transportation, and that said transport will occur once per month. Dell Holt ORDINANCE NO. 2019- STATE OF ARKANSAS, AN ORDINANCE TO BE ENTITLED: AN ORDINANCE ALLOWING THE COUNTY TO PAY FOR CELL PHONE USAGE OF AN OFFICER WITH THE ARKANSAS GAME AND FISH WITHIN VAN BUREN COUNTY AND THAT IS ALSO A JUSTICE OF THE PEACE FOR VAN BUREN COUNTY WHEREAS: Van Buren County currently pays for cell phone usage for the Officers of the Arkansas Game and Fish Commission out of the Boating Fund #3019-400 that is collected when Boating Registrations are paid; and WHEREAS: Brian Tatum is the Justice of the Peace for District 7 and is also a Wildlife Officer with the Arkansas Game and Fish Commission; and WHEREAS: The Law states that a Justice of the Peace cannot receive compensation other than the Salary that the Court has approved; and WHEREAS: A.C.A. 14-14-1202 allows the county to pay for real property interest from a quorum court member if the quorum court determines it is in the best interests of the county due to unusual circumstances; and

WHEREAS: It is in the best interests of the county to continue to pay for the cell phones for Officer Tatum. SECTION 1: Van Buren County will continue to pay for the phone of JP Tatum, through the Boating Fund that is used in the line of duty through the Arkansas Game and Fish Commission. Brian Tatum ORDINANCE NO. 2019- STATE OF ARKANSAS, AN APPROPRIATION ORDINANCE TO BE ENTITLED: AN APPROPRIATION ORDINANCE TO AMEND THE ORIGINAL APPROPRIATION ORDINANCE #2018-59, THE ANNUAL OPERATING BUDGET FOR 2019, TO INCREASE THE PROJECTED REVENUE AND APPROPRIATE $793.88 INTO THE SHERIFF S OFFICE BUDGET #1000-400-2006 Clothing/Uniform. WHEREAS: A refund check was received from Clinton School District for the purchase of a Bullet Proof Vest for the School Resource Officer; and WHEREAS: This money was receipted into County General by receipt #693 on December 27, 2018 by the County Treasurer and should be appropriated back into the budget.

NOW THEREFORE BE IT ORDAINED BY THE QUORUM COURT OF VAN BUREN Section 1. The Annual Operating Budget for 2019 be amended Section 2. $793.88 be appropriated in to the Sheriff s budget #1000-400-2006 Clothing/Uniform. Dell Holt BE IT ENACTED BY THE QUUORUM COURT OF THE COUNTY OF VAN BUREN, STATE OF ARKANSAS, AN EMERGENCY ORDINANCE TO BE ENTITLED: AN EMERGENCY ORDINANCE TO LEVY AN ANNUAL VOLUNTARY TAX IN THE AMOUNT OF ONE (1) MILL FOR REAL PROPERTY AND ONE (1) MILL PERSONAL PROPERTY IN VAN BUREN COUNTY FOR THE PURPOSE OF FUNDING THE VAN BUREN COUNTY AGING PROGRAM. WHEREAS: Arkansas Code Ann. 26-25-106 and 26-73-103 (a) authorize the imposition and levying of voluntary taxes for the benefit of the residents (the Authorizing Legislation ); and WHEREAS: The Arkansas Attorney General and Opinion No. 94-003 has opined that a County Quorum Court can establish a voluntary tax by ordinance; and WHEREAS: The Quorum Court of Van Buren County has determined that it would be in the best interest of the County to aid the financing of the Van Buren County Aging Program by establishing and levying an annual voluntary tax in the amount of one (1) mill for real property and one (1) mill personal property in the county (the Voluntary Tax ) NOW THEREFORE BE IT ORDAINED BY THE QUORUM COURT OF VAN BUREN

A. There is hereby levied an annual Volunteer Tax in the amount of one (1) mill for the real property and one (1) mill for personal property in Van Buren County, Arkansas for the purpose of funding the general operations of the Van Buren County Aging Program. B. The Van Buren County Collector is hereby directed to include on the annual tax statement mailed to each real property owner in the County the Voluntary Tax for the Van Buren County Aging Program. Upon receipt of the statement, the real/personal property owner may choose whether or not to pay for the Voluntary Tax. C. The net collections of the Voluntary Tax shall be distributed to the Van Buren County Aging Program. These funds shall be used solely for the purpose of funding the program s general fund. D. INTERFERENCE No person shall interfere with, hinder, or molest the Van Buren County Aging Program s authority in the performance of its duty. E. EMERGENCY This ordinance being necessary for the preservation of the public peace, health, safety, and welfare, it is therefore declared that an emergency exists and this ordinance shall be in full effective from and after its passage.
